GREENE TOWNSHIP, Pa. — Troopers and emergency medical personnel were dispatched to Love Road in Greene Township, Indiana County early Saturday morning for reports of a shots fired incident.
There was also a report that someone had been shot.
Troopers said they arrived on the scene and saw a male and female who were trying to save the victim.

Davis had been struck in the upper shoulder area by a gunshot.
After an investigation, the shooter has been identified as neighbor James Eugene Lantz.
Troopers said the incident began as a verbal and physical dispute. Lantz then retrieved a firearm, which he fired at Davis, striking him once, troopers said.
Davis was pronounced dead at the scene.
Authorities said Lantz fled the area on foot in an unknown direction and was subsequently taken into custody without incident by Pennsylvania State Police.
